Multilayer Structure Improves Protection
One of the defining features of Paper Plastic Aluminum Laminated Bags is their composite construction. Each material layer can contribute specific functional benefits. The aluminum layer can provide strong barrier protection against light, moisture, oxygen, and external environmental factors. The plastic layer can offer flexibility, mechanical strength, and reliable heat-sealing performance. Meanwhile, the paper layer provides structural support and a printable outer surface for branding and product information.
The combination of these materials allows manufacturers to develop packaging according to specific product requirements. Material thickness, layer structure, bag dimensions, printing, and sealing methods can all be adjusted. This flexibility makes laminated bags suitable for products with different storage, transportation, and presentation needs.
For products that are sensitive to humidity, oxygen, or light exposure, effective packaging protection is particularly important. A suitable multilayer structure can help reduce environmental exposure and support product quality throughout the supply chain.
Growing Demand for Flexible Packaging
Flexible packaging has become an important part of the modern packaging market. Compared with rigid containers, flexible bags can provide advantages in storage efficiency, transportation convenience, and material flexibility. Their lightweight structure may also help reduce the overall weight of packaged goods.
Paper Plastic Aluminum Laminated Bags can be manufactured in different formats, including flat bags, stand-up pouches, side-gusset bags, and customized industrial bags. These options allow businesses to select packaging structures according to product size, filling method, and market positioning.
As logistics networks become increasingly global, packaging must withstand handling, stacking, transportation, and changing environmental conditions. Strong laminated structures can help improve package integrity while providing practical solutions for different distribution channels.
Applications in Food Packaging
Food packaging is one of the major application areas for multilayer laminated bags. Many food products require protection from moisture, oxygen, light, and contamination during storage. Proper packaging can help preserve product quality and extend usability under appropriate storage conditions.
Paper Plastic Aluminum Laminated Bags can be used for dry foods, powders, snacks, grains, ingredients, coffee products, and other packaged goods. The aluminum layer provides barrier characteristics, while plastic can support sealing performance and flexibility. The paper exterior can provide an attractive surface for printing brand information and product details.
With competition increasing in the food market, packaging appearance has also become an important marketing consideration. High-quality printing can help products stand out while communicating information such as brand names, product features, instructions, and storage recommendations.

Manufacturing Quality and Production Technology
As demand for multilayer packaging grows, manufacturing quality is becoming increasingly important. The lamination process needs to achieve stable bonding between different material layers. Consistent thickness, accurate dimensions, reliable sealing, and controlled printing quality can all influence final packaging performance.
Modern production lines increasingly use automated equipment to improve manufacturing efficiency and consistency. Automated processes can help reduce variations between products and support large-volume production.
Quality inspection is another important part of the manufacturing process. Manufacturers can inspect materials, laminated structures, printing, dimensions, and seals to help identify potential defects before finished bags are delivered.
For international customers, consistent quality is especially valuable because packaging products may travel long distances before being used. Reliable manufacturing helps businesses maintain stable packaging performance throughout their supply chains.

Advances in Lamination and Printing Technology
Technological improvements are continuing to influence the development of laminated bags. Advanced lamination equipment can provide better control over material bonding and production consistency. Improvements in printing technology can also support more detailed and attractive packaging designs.
Digital printing is creating new possibilities for smaller production batches, customized graphics, and product variations. This can be particularly useful for emerging brands, seasonal products, and businesses that require multiple designs.
At the same time, automated inspection and production systems are helping manufacturers improve efficiency and quality control. These technologies can contribute to more stable manufacturing performance and better consistency across large production volumes.
